Transaction 688250bf1ed315ee130f9151743fcb6254618ffbdbae10e4ecc001770603f2de
1 Input
1 Output
-
688250bf1ed315ee130f9151743fcb6254618ffbdbae10e4ecc001770603f2de:0
- value
- 97883
- script pubkey
- OP_0 OP_PUSHBYTES_20 40ffd10688232359400691a4e1c9584cc7d393cf
- address
- bc1qgrlazp5gyv34jsqxjxjwrj2cfnra8y7082pg8p